Yamaha LJ16 Sunburst Review - The Best Mid Range Guitar?

Yamaha's LJ16 Sunburst is the perfect blend between the old with the new. With pre-aged tonewoods treated with Yamaha's new ARE treatment, the LG16 will make any Martin collector proud, yet can still withstand the rigours of modern acoustic fingerstyle guitar techniques. It wasn't long ago that Yamaha was starting to fall well down the pecking order when it comes to building quality guitars. However, with their new range of ARE treated guitars and new bracing design, Yamaha has breathed new life into their range of guitars that sound like a custom built $3000 guitar, yet is incredibly affordable. Specs: Medium jumbo size body Solid Engelmann Spruce top treated with A.R.E Solid Rosewood back and sides Strong 5-ply Mahogany and Rosewood neck SRT Zero Impact pickup Ebony fretboard Ebony bridge Diecast gold lacquered geared machine heads Hard carry bag included Available in Natural and Brown Sunburst You can purchase this guitar at Australia's largest online music shop, Carlingford Music Centre.
